Question Answers

What are the current code requirements for a roof replacement in San Francisco?

The San Francisco Department of Building Inspection enforces the 2022 California Residential Code. This mandates specific material and installation standards for our 110 mph wind zone. Key requirements include high-wind rated shingles with six-nail patterns, ice and water shield membrane extending 24 inches inside the interior wall line, and continuous metal drip edge. All work must be performed by a California CSLB licensed contractor who will pull the required permit, ensuring the installation meets these updated resilience standards.

Are impact-resistant shingles necessary if hail is rare here?

While Class 4 impact rating is not mandated by San Francisco code, it is a financial safeguard. The primary threat is wind-driven debris during winter atmospheric river events, not hail. A UL 2218 Class 4 rated shingle resists puncture from branches and other projectiles, preventing the initial breach that leads to water intrusion. This directly reduces the frequency and severity of insurance claims, protecting your deductible and preserving your policy.

Should I install traditional solar panels or wait for integrated solar shingles?

Under NEM 3.0 and with the 30% Federal Investment Tax Credit, traditional rack-mounted panels offer superior energy production and a faster financial return. Integrated solar shingles often have lower efficiency and higher installation complexity, especially on a non-standard substrate like built-up roofing. For a steep-pitch roof in Noe Valley, a professional assessment of the existing roof's remaining life is critical; it must be replaced or confirmed sound before installing any solar system.

Could my roof design be causing attic mold problems?

Absolutely. Steep 8/12 pitch roofs common in Victorian architecture create a large, complex attic cavity. Inadequate ventilation traps warm, moist air from the living space below, leading to condensation on the cold underside of the roof deck. The 2022 California Residential Code specifies a balanced system of continuous soffit intakes and ridge exhausts. Proper airflow is required to expel this moisture and prevent mold growth and wood decay on the historic tongue-and-groove decking.

My roof looks fine from the ground. Why would I need a high-tech inspection?

Traditional visual inspections cannot assess the condition beneath the surface of a built-up or modified bitumen roof. Drone-based LiDAR mapping precisely measures slope and sag, indicating deck deflection. More critically, infrared thermography conducted at dawn identifies sub-surface moisture pockets within the roofing layers by detecting temperature differentials, revealing failing areas long before they become visible leaks or cause structural wood rot.
